About the Role
We are seeking a highly organized, detail-oriented Sales Operations Coordinator to support a U.S.-based consulting company’s client engagement and sales operations teams.
This is not a sales role — it is a coordination and operations position focused on improving processes, supporting internal teams, maintaining accurate data, and ensuring smooth communication between multiple stakeholders.
The ideal candidate is proactive, structured, great with systems, and comfortable coordinating across multiple time zones. You will help ensure the sales and delivery teams stay aligned, informed, and supported.
Key Responsibilities
- Maintain CRM data accuracy (Salesforce or similar), ensuring clean records, correct statuses, and timely updates.
- Prepare reports, track metrics, and support forecasting processes.
- Assist with documentation, proposals, contracts, and internal records.
- Coordinate meetings, calls, and follow-ups between internal teams, consultants, and clients.
- Support client-facing communication when needed, helping ensure clarity and responsiveness.
- Serve as a liaison between the sales team, delivery team, vendors, and external partners.
- Monitor task progress, deadlines, and deliverables for the sales and client engagement teams.
- Support account planning, event coordination, and logistics for internal/external meetings.
- Help implement and improve processes, working alongside leaders to streamline workflows.
- Track and manage sales metrics, account activity, and candidate/client pipeline data.
- Run reports and organize dashboards to support leadership visibility.
- Use tools like Google Workspace, CRM systems, project management platforms, and internal databases to keep everything aligned.
